New derivatives of 5-amino-3-methyl-4-isothiazolecarboxylic acid and their immunological activity.

Abstract
Several new compounds - 4 and 5-substituted derivatives of 3-methyl-4-isothiazolecarboxylic acid were synthesized. These compounds have aminoacylamino groups in position 5 of the isothiazole ring. In position 4, the carboxylic group was replaced by ethyl ester. The biological activites of the obtained compounds were analyzed in the humoral immune response and delayed type hypersensitivity reaction to sheep red blood cells (SRBC) in the mouse model, as well as in the proliferative response of splenocytes to T-cell and B-cell mitogens in vitro.
